Project: Simple Pouches

 






Project Simple Pouches was made using Mcreator for 1.16.5.
A small mod that adds 9 vanilla like pouches to Minecraft for more inventory storage.

Each pouch can be crafted in 2 ways:

-Crafting Table:

Creating the leather pouch and then just adding more materials to it, to upgrade it as a tier.

Tiers are:
Leather - Wood - Stone - Iron - Gold - Diamond
Emerald - Obsidian and finally netherite!

-Smithing Table:
Using a base pouch (not an actual pouch just an ingredient) and then just combining it with the desired material.

A secondary recipe added which is much easier for everyone!







-The pouches have:

Leather 9 slots

Wood 12 slots
Stone 15 slots
Iron 18 slots
Gold 21 slots
Diamond 24 slots
Emerald 27 slots
Obsidian 30 slots
Netherite 36 slots

All in all it's a small companion mod for modpacks or players that require more inventory space other than chests or shulker boxes!

Config Changing

  Since we talked about  changing  recipes to your liking. Many mods when added into Minecraft create a config file containing item and block ids,  or mechanics and other stuff  related to each mod. For the people who don't know: Config files can be found here: In  the  windows bar: Type %appdata%. Open Minecraft's directory. Open the Config folder. There should cfg files for each mod that you have  added. CFG files can be opened with a simple text editor or  Notepad ++. They are very easy to change as many of  the things in a config file have a true or false in the end. Meaning: You add a mod  that adds new  blocks in  the game. You want  to change some ids along with a hardening difficulty the  mod adds. You will open and find the mod's config file (see above), open the mod's config.
